Merritt Island National Wildlife Refuge (MINWR) headquarters is located five miles east of U.S. 1 in Titusville, Florida. The Refuge, which is an overlay of the John F. Kennedy Space Center, was established in August 1963 to provide a buffer zone for the National Aeronautics and Space Administration (NASA) in the quest for space exploration. This unspoiled 140,000-acre refuge is one of the country's best birding spots, especially from October to May (early morning and after 4pm). More endangered and threatened species of wildlife inhabit the swamps, marshes and hardwood hammocks here than at any other site in the continental US. Aug 12, 2023 · The establishment of Merritt Island National Wildlife Refuge dates back to 1963. The refuge was created to provide a secure habitat for migratory birds, particularly waterfowl, and other wildlife. It was initially acquired from the United States Air Force, who used the land as a launch site for the Mercury, Gemini, and Apollo space missions. The refuge's coastal location, tropical climate, and wide variety of habitat types contribute to its diverse bird population. To date, 357 species have been identified on the refuge. There are breeding populations of Bald Eagles, Brown Pelicans, Roseate Spoonbills, Reddish Egrets and Mottled Ducks.Here’s a larger crop – as usual, you can click on it to see a high res version on Flickr. Beginning February 1, 2009 any person fishing on Merritt Island National Wildlife Refuge without a signed FREE refuge fishing permit will be cited. The fine for violating the permit requirement is $125.00. The permit is required for ALL fishermen - those fishing from land and those fishing from a vessel in refuge waters.. I state truck center

The Kennedy Space Center Visitor Complex, Merritt Island’s most …Jan 8, 2024 · Birds and Wildlife at Merritt Island. In the winter, concentrations of waterfowl at Merritt Island reach 100,000. To date, 310 bird species have been identified at the Wildlife Refuge. Some of the birds commonly seen here are bald eagles, wood storks, brown pelicans, egrets, eight species of herons, mottled ducks and warblers.
